The first thing to note about Langside Station is its practical ticketing system. Although it lacks a ticket office, don't worry about securing your travel pass—ticket machines are available for you to purchase and collect tickets. Accessible ticket machines make transactions easy for everyone, and there's an induction loop system for those with hearing difficulties. Unfortunately, for the tech-savvy, you won't find public Wi-Fi here, but sometimes a digital detox is just what's needed.
Langside Station is categorized as a Category C station, indicating no step-free access. Stairs lead to the island platforms, which might pose a challenge to those requiring mobility assistance. While staff assistance isn't available, there are customer help points equipped to provide travel information and updates.
A heads-up for families and refreshment seekers: this station doesn't offer luggage storage, baby-changing facilities, restrooms, or food outlets. It's best to plan these needs before or after your visit to Langside Station.
What's your next move after arriving at Langside Station? If you're looking to catch a bus, you'll find connections conveniently located on Langside Drive, right under the railway bridge. For exact pickup locations, you can use the What3Words link. Alternatively, visit Traveline Scotland for route details or call their 24-hour line.
For those who prefer taxis, more information is readily available at Train Taxi. While the station itself doesn't offer car hire facilities, exploring local options can ensure easy mobility in and around Glasgow.

Upon arriving at Ambergate, you'll find a variety of features designed to make your journey hassle-free. While there isn't a ticket office, ticket machines are available, making it convenient to collect tickets purchased online. These machines are accessible and even compatible with smartcards. Hearing assistance is available through an induction loop, catering to those with hearing difficulties.
Step-free access is a highlight at Ambergate, allowing seamless navigation for all passengers, including those with mobility impairments. The platform features tactile paving, ensuring safety for visually impaired travelers. Despite no waiting rooms or restrooms, Ambergate prioritizes ease of movement, boasting level platforms and assistance options for those who require them.
Parking is a breeze with 37 spaces available managed by East Midlands Railway, with the ability to pay via RingGo. The parking facility is open around the clock, ensuring you can leave or collect your vehicle any time of day. Bicycle enthusiasts aren't left out, with stands available for bike storage. However, note that these don't offer shelter. Though simple, these options cater to the needs of most travelers who pass through Ambergate.
While you won't find shops or eateries on-site, having the Hurt Arms Pub nearby is an excellent alternative for refreshments, perhaps before you embark on your journey or once you arrive.
Ambergate Station is well-linked to other modes of transport, making it easy to continue your journey. Special thanks to local bus services connecting at convenient stops near the station. If you're catching a rail replacement service, look for these at the bus stop opposite the Hurt Arms Pub for trips toward Derby, or outside it for journeys heading to Matlock.
